Details

This Soho gem offers a vibrant take on Eastern Mediterranean cuisine, blending traditional flavors with modern flair. With a charming, spacious atmosphere adorned with rugs and string lights, it's an inviting spot for anything from a casual lunch to a celebratory dinner. The menu features a range of crowd-pleasing dishes, making it a versatile choice for any occasion.

Food Overview

Offers a diverse range of Eastern Mediterranean and Middle Eastern dishes. Fan favorites include the zatar fries, whipped feta dip, and particularly the fried halloumi, which is frequently recommended. The falafel is also noted as a standout. While overwhelmingly praised, one review found the experience 'mid,' and another found it underwhelming compared to its sister restaurant.

Highlights / Recommended

"Highly recommended dishes include the zatar fries, whipped feta dip, fried halloumi, and falafel. The fluffy pita bread also receives praise."

Customer Sentiment

Customers rave about the delicious food and welcoming atmosphere, often highlighting the excellent Mediterranean and Middle Eastern dishes. While most experiences are positive, occasional comments mention a 'mid' experience or difficulty with reservations.
